Structural Foundation Repair in Eatontown, NJ
Structural foundation rep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a building’s foundation. These projects often involve stabilizing settling or shifting foundations, repairing cracks, or reinforcing damaged areas to prevent further movement. Property owners typically seek these services when noticing signs such as uneven floors,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, or visible cracks in the foundation or basement walls. Understanding the extent of damage and the underlying causes is important before requesting repairs, as different issues may require specific solutions like underpinning, piering, or crack injection.
Before requesting foundation repair, property owners should assess the severity of the problem and consider any related structural concerns. It is useful to know the history of the property, including any previous repairs or soil conditions that may contribute to foundation issues. Proper evaluation can help determine the most appropriate repair methods and ensure the stability and safety of the building. Consulting with a professional can provide clarity on the scope of work needed, potential causes, and the best approach for long-term stability.

Common Structural Foundation Repair Jobs
Foundation Crack Repair - addresses visible cracks to prevent further structural issues.
Basement Wall Stabilization - reinforces basement walls to reduce bowing and bulging.
Pier and Beam Foundation Support - lifts and stabilizes sagging or uneven pier and beam systems.
Settling Foundation Repair - corrects uneven settling to restore proper levelness of the structure.
Soil Stabilization - improves soil conditions around the foundation to prevent future movement.
Drainage and Waterproofing - manages water flow to protect the foundation from moisture damage.
Structural Foundation Repair Questions
What are signs of foundation problems? Common signs include c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, and sticking doors or windows.
Why is foundation repair necessary? Repairing the foundation helps prevent further structural damage and maintains the safety of the property.
What types of foundation repair methods are available? Methods can include underpinning, wall stabilization, and concrete pier installation, depending on the issue.
How can property owners prevent future foundation issues? Proper drainage, maintaining soil moisture levels, and addressing minor cracks early can help prevent major problems.
